WebBarbados cherries are borne in leaf axils, singly or in clusters of 2 or 3. The shrub may have 3 to 5 crops per year, from May to November, with the largest crops appearing during the summer. WebMay 26, 2024 · Barbados cherry trees are lovely semi-tropical evergreens with tart-sweet fruit. Source: Rogerio da Silva. Common Name (s) Acerola cherry, West Indian cherry, Barbados cherry, wild crepe myrtle. Scientific Name. Malpighia emarginata, Malpighia glabra, Malpighia punicifolia.
